**Join Our Team as a Crane Operator at Surespan**
Are you a skilled Crane Operator looking for an exciting opportunity to work on diverse projects across Canada? Surespan is seeking experienced Crane Operators to join our dynamic team. This is your chance to be part of a company that values expertise, safety, and teamwork.
**What We Offer**:
- **Immediate Start**: We have openings for talented Crane Operators ready to dive into projects across Canada.
- **Competitive Compensation**: Enjoy a competitive salary and benefits package.
- **Dynamic Work Environment**: Work on a variety of challenging projects in beautiful and diverse locations.
**Key Responsibilities**:
- Operate cranes with precision and safety on construction sites throughout western Canada.
- Collaborate with team members and assist in various tasks on active construction sites as needed.
- Adhere to Surespan’s high standards for safety and operational excellence.
**Qualifications**:
- **Experience**: Minimum of 5 years operating cranes with a red seal crane ticket.
- **Safety Record**: Demonstrated history of safe work practices.
- **Travel Ready**: Willingness to travel to various construction sites across western Canada on a 21-day on, 7-day off shift rotation.
- **Team Player**: Ability to work effectively as part of a team and assist in other areas when needed.
**Preferred Skills**:
- Experience in pile driving with a drop hammer is a valuable asset.
- Familiarity with our crane fleet, which includes Lattice Boom Cranes (110T, 160T, 300T) and Lattice Friction Truck Cranes (45T, 55T, 65T).
**Additional Information**:
- **Remote Locations**: Continued employment requires readiness to travel to remote construction sites across British Columbia and other parts of Canada.
